About Event

A safe space for Internationals and locals to connect, reflect, and navigate workplace challenges


New to Berlin? Feeling isolated or unheard at work? Join a warm, judgement-free evening for internationals and locals alike navigating workplace challenges in Berlin. Hosted by experts who have a deep understanding of (German) work culture, as well as navigating and dealing with the corresponding challenges.

Who is it for?

  • International professionals, freelancers, or entrepreneurs who've recently arrived in Berlin as well as locals craving some new connections.

  • Anyone craving a real talk space to vent, laugh, and move forward with others who "get it."

What to expect?

A supportive space to share your challenges from the workplace and to gain new insights for handling them (with a light snack+drink).

Join us for some honest talk to navigate challenges without sugarcoating life’s messier moments.

In this opening edition, our focus lies on the concept of creating comfort, however we’ll navigate future topics according to the group’s needs.

Why should you join?

1. Get insider expertise on Berlin’s workplace quirks
Learn from your hosts who have seen Berlin’s unique work culture and from fellow participants. They’ve helped others navigate cliquey teams, communication gaps, and unspoken office norms—so you’ll leave with strategies to feel less like an outsider.

2. Say the quiet part out loud (without fear)
This isn’t a “just take it with a smile” pep talk. Vent about passive-aggressive Slack messages, decode German directness, or share microaggressions you’ve brushed off - in a room that gets it. No toxic positivity, just real talk about real workplace friction.

3. Build a lifeline, not just LinkedIn connections
Meet others who’ve cried in office bathrooms, survived “probation periods,” and mastered the art of actually taking a sick day. Swap stories, laugh, and walk out with allies who’ll make Berlin’s grind feel less lonely.

Note:
This is not a space for therapy, nevertheless it is a confidential space. Also no pitches, no unsolicited advice-giving, just solidarity.

If you’re experiencing severe mental health issues (like symptoms of anxiety, depression, traumatic responses, etc.), we advise you to seek help in a professional therapeutic setting.
